[0012] Such as figure 1 As shown, this reinforced flaring type winding structure wall pipe includes a socket pipe fitting 1 and a socket pipe material 2, and the connection between the socket pipe fitting and the socket pipe material is a flared socket socket 3, that is, the mouth of the socket pipe fitting is designed as an outer "eight" "Type mouth, the diameter of the smallest end of the socket pipe fitting is consistent with that of the socket pipe material, and the flared part of the socket pipe fitting is connected with the socket pipe material with a wedge-shaped sealing ring; a stop strip 5 is provided beside the wedge-shaped sealing ring. The outer "eight" type mouth of the socket pipe fitting is provided with a slope 6 of 3 degrees.

Abstract

The invention provides a reinforced flaring-type winding-structure wall pipe, relating to a high density polyethylene pipe. The pipe comprises a bell end pipe fitting and a jack pipe, and the main technical characteristics are as follows: the joint of the bell end pipe fitting and the jack pipe is a flaring-type socket, namely the bell end pipe fitting is designed into an external splayed type opening; the diameter of the smallest end of the bell end pipe fitting is the same as the diameter of the jack pipe; the flaring part of the bell end pipe and the jack pipe are connected by a sealing ring; and the external splayed type opening of the bell end pipe fitting is provided with an inclined plane of 3-4 degrees. The reinforced flaring-type winding-structure wall pipe can improve the resistive property to external load impact and differential settlement and solves the problem of watertightness tests.

Description

Technical field: [0001] The invention relates to a high-density polyethylene pipe. Background technique: [0002] Due to the influence of factors such as the tightness and deformation of the pipe itself, high-density polyethylene pipes have engineering problems such as excessive water accumulation, large settlement, and the prohibition of using open lights and open flames. When subjected to external load impact and uneven settlement, due to the asynchronous deformation of the socket pipe fittings and the pipe, there are problems in the water-tightness test caused by the thermal expansion and contraction of the pipe, the different sizes of the pipe, and the socket not in place, which affect the installation of the pipe.
